PPV debuts of Abdullah the Butcher, The Creatures (Joey Maggs (Joey Magliano) and Johnny Rich (Rod Wilsford)), Bill Kazmaier, Van Hammer (Mark Hildreth), Doug Somers and The Patriots (Firebreaker Chip (Curtis Thompson) and Todd Champion (Todd Bradford)). It was also Somers' and Rich's only PPV matches, ever.
First WCW PPV appearance for "Ravishing" Rick Rude, launching what would become the Dangerous Alliance.
The Chamber of Horrors Match was originally going to be Sting, El Gigante, and the Steiner Brothers vs. Oz, The Diamond Studd, The One Man Gang, and Barry Windham. Cactus Jack replaced One Man Gang, and Big Van Vader, then splitting his time between WCW, New Japan Pro Wrestling, and Catch Wrestling Association in Austria, replaced Windham. The poster WCW used to promote the PPV features the original lineup for the match, with One Man Gang as a scheduled participant.
This show aired on the same night as the seventh game of the 1991 World Series, which saw the Minnesota Twins defeat the Atlanta Braves, who, like WCW, were owned by Ted Turner.
